Tuition and Fee Schedule
To consider a student for federal financial aid, a Cost of Attendance (COA) must be established by determining a student budget.

Books and supplies
Housing: Includes the room charges for on-campus dormitories. Off campus housing rate is determined by a 9 month, current average rental rate in the surrounding communities.
Board: for residential students, the rate established for campus meal plan. For off-campus students, food costs assessed by survey.
Transportation expenses: On-campus and off students are budgeted with an allowances for travel to and from the college, commuter expenses
Miscellaneous expense: Clothing, recreation, personal expenses
Computer: A one time computer expense of $1,000 or more if receipts are provided, is allowed in a student budget, if requested
Child -Care expense: Child care expense may be included in the student budget upon request.
